- Title
Human Immunodeficiency Virus-Associated Multiple Cerebral Aneurysmal Vasculopathy in a Young Adult: A Case Report.
- Authors
Dasom Kim; Jin Wook Baek; Young Jin Heo; Hae Woong Jeong
- Abstract
Human immunodeficiency virus (HIV)-associated vasculopathy comprises several forms of arteriopathy without evidence of a secondary cause. HIV-associated cerebral aneurysmal vasculopathy is a rare condition, but is being increasingly recognized. Herein, we report a case of HIVassociated multiple cerebral aneurysmal vasculopathy with cerebral infarction in a young adult.
